We encourage you to take care of yourself. What happens when the fight for your life takes place outside the ring? In this episode, we expose the hidden world of abuse, coercive control, and grooming in athletics through the powerful story of Nikki Hru—a female boxer whose coach became her abuser. Nikki’s journey reveals how power dynamics in sports can be exploited, turning mentorship into manipulation and training into emotional captivity. She bravely details how her coach groomed her, isolated her from support, and used his authority to control every aspect of her life, both in and out of the gym, under the guise of a relationship. This is not just a story about abuse in the boxing world—it’s a testament to the unique challenges female athletes face when the very system meant to empower them becomes a weapon for control. But Nikki’s fight didn’t end when she broke free from her coach’s grip. She faced a new battle in the legal system, navigating the daunting process of seeking a restraining order for her safety. Nikki shares the emotional toll of having to prove her abuse, the barriers survivors encounter in court, and the courage it takes to demand protection when institutions are slow to act. Nikki’s story is about breaking that silence, challenging the systems that enable abuse, and showing other female athletes that they are not alone.
